Identifying Richard Mille Copies vs. Authentic Pieces: Key Differences Uncovered
Venturing into the world of Richard Mille watches can be both exhilarating and daunting. The allure of these incredibly complex and meticulously crafted devices is undeniable, but so too is the proliferation of counterfeits. Recognizing the genuine article from a skillfully executed fake requires a keen eye and a solid understanding of the subtle details. While imitations have fake richard mille become increasingly sophisticated, there remain crucial signs that betray their lack of originality. For instance, the movement – the engine of the watch – is almost always a significant giveaway; an authentic Richard Mille boasts an in-house movement with exceptional finishing and precision, whereas imitations typically utilize generic parts, often lacking the intricate detailing and smooth operation of the original.
Beyond the movement, examine the construction. Richard Mille utilizes high-end elements like carbon fiber, titanium, and ceramic, each with a distinct texture. Replicas often substitute cheaper alternatives that lack the density and visual appeal of the genuine products. The finishing is another critical aspect – the edges should be flawlessly polished, and the engravings should be crisp and deeply impressed. In addition, the dial, caseback, and even the bracelet or strap will exhibit subtle, yet telling, variations in quality and accuracy. The manufacturer's markings, including the serial number and case number, will be inconsistent or incorrect on a copy. Finally, the price is a key aspect; a Richard Mille offered at a significantly reduced price is almost certainly a imitation.
